HOUSTON-A Principal Financial affiliate sells the 127,568-sf telecom warehouse to Harris County after officials start talking about knocking off a corner to make way for overhead interstate lanes. The plan's taken a new twist now that $4.3-million trade's done.

WHITE PLAINS, NY-Argent Mortgage Co., which already leases more than 200,000 sf at 333 Westchester Ave. here, has signed a lease across town for 223,366-sf of space at 44 South Broadway.
HOUSTON-Pathfinder Insurance Group re-ups two years early to get expansion space in a 118,000-sf suburban office building along Dairy Ashford Road. The extra office space, though not contiguous, takes the bottom line to 9,633 sf.
NEW YORK CITY-The Sapir Organization reaps the benefits of $718 million in mortgage transactions on three of its properties--11 Madison Ave. and the facing 260 and 261 Madison.
